The Context of the Controversy
The Snow White remake has been a lightning rod for debate since its announcement. Disney’s decision to cast Zegler, a Colombian-American actress, was celebrated by some as a step toward inclusive representation but criticized by others who argued it deviated from the 1937 animated classic. Zegler herself has addressed these concerns, emphasizing that the remake aims to modernize Snow White’s story, focusing on themes of empowerment and agency rather than the traditional “damsel in distress” narrative.

What’s Next for Snow White?
Disney’s Snow White remake, directed by Marc Webb and featuring a screenplay by Greta Gerwig and Erin Cressida Wilson, is slated for release in 2025. The film promises a fresh take on the classic tale, with new music by Benj Pasek and Justin Paul, known for their work on La La Land and The Greatest Showman. Alongside Zegler, the cast includes Gal Gadot as the Evil Queen, adding star power to the project.
